Despite advances in JavaScript, CSS and HTML, many people continue to build applications using Flash or Silverlight. Monitoring the User Experience of these applications is however not an easy task. Analytics extensions, such as the one from Google, are an option but these tools don’t cover key use cases such as capturing performance or error details for every single end user which is key for rapid error analysis of complaining users. We sat down with the company behind www.timecockpit.com to learn about their approach to manage user experience with their Silverlight Application
